Files:

    Name Lines Files Authors Tokens   Color Graph By Token Proportion
    bpf_cubic.c 543 - 2 2337
    bpf_dctcp.c 232 - 3 1062
    bpf_flow.c 421 - 6 2167
    bpf_iter_bpf_map.c 44 - 2 193
    bpf_iter_ipv6_route.c 78 - 2 360
    bpf_iter_netlink.c 82 - 2 364
    bpf_iter_task.c 41 - 2 170
    bpf_iter_task_file.c 44 - 2 202
    bpf_iter_test_kern1.c 4 - 1 9
    bpf_iter_test_kern2.c 4 - 1 9
    bpf_iter_test_kern3.c 33 - 2 134
    bpf_iter_test_kern4.c 67 - 2 288
    bpf_iter_test_kern_common.h 38 - 2 142
    btf__core_reloc_arrays.c 3 - 1 11
    btf__core_reloc_arrays___diff_arr_dim.c 3 - 1 11
    btf__core_reloc_arrays___diff_arr_val_sz.c 3 - 1 11
    btf__core_reloc_arrays___equiv_zero_sz_arr.c 3 - 1 11
    btf__core_reloc_arrays___err_bad_zero_sz_arr.c 3 - 1 11
    btf__core_reloc_arrays___err_non_array.c 3 - 1 11
    btf__core_reloc_arrays___err_too_shallow.c 3 - 1 11
    btf__core_reloc_arrays___err_too_small.c 3 - 1 11
    btf__core_reloc_arrays___err_wrong_val_type.c 3 - 1 11
    btf__core_reloc_arrays___fixed_arr.c 3 - 1 11
    btf__core_reloc_bitfields.c 3 - 1 11
    btf__core_reloc_bitfields___bit_sz_change.c 3 - 1 11
    btf__core_reloc_bitfields___bitfield_vs_int.c 3 - 1 11
    btf__core_reloc_bitfields___err_too_big_bitfield.c 3 - 1 11
    btf__core_reloc_bitfields___just_big_enough.c 3 - 1 11
    btf__core_reloc_existence.c 3 - 1 11
    btf__core_reloc_existence___err_wrong_arr_kind.c 3 - 1 11
    btf__core_reloc_existence___err_wrong_arr_value_type.c 3 - 1 11
    btf__core_reloc_existence___err_wrong_int_kind.c 3 - 1 11
    btf__core_reloc_existence___err_wrong_int_sz.c 3 - 1 11
    btf__core_reloc_existence___err_wrong_int_type.c 3 - 1 11
    btf__core_reloc_existence___err_wrong_struct_type.c 3 - 1 11
    btf__core_reloc_existence___minimal.c 3 - 1 11
    btf__core_reloc_flavors.c 3 - 1 11
    btf__core_reloc_flavors__err_wrong_name.c 3 - 1 11
    btf__core_reloc_ints.c 3 - 1 11
    btf__core_reloc_ints___bool.c 3 - 1 11
    btf__core_reloc_ints___reverse_sign.c 3 - 1 11
    btf__core_reloc_misc.c 5 - 1 27
    btf__core_reloc_mods.c 3 - 1 11
    btf__core_reloc_mods___mod_swap.c 3 - 1 11
    btf__core_reloc_mods___typedefs.c 3 - 1 11
    btf__core_reloc_nesting.c 3 - 1 11
    btf__core_reloc_nesting___anon_embed.c 3 - 1 11
    btf__core_reloc_nesting___dup_compat_types.c 5 - 1 27
    btf__core_reloc_nesting___err_array_container.c 3 - 1 11
    btf__core_reloc_nesting___err_array_field.c 3 - 1 11
    btf__core_reloc_nesting___err_dup_incompat_types.c 4 - 1 19
    btf__core_reloc_nesting___err_missing_container.c 3 - 1 11
    btf__core_reloc_nesting___err_missing_field.c 3 - 1 11
    btf__core_reloc_nesting___err_nonstruct_container.c 3 - 1 11
    btf__core_reloc_nesting___err_partial_match_dups.c 4 - 1 19
    btf__core_reloc_nesting___err_too_deep.c 3 - 1 11
    btf__core_reloc_nesting___extra_nesting.c 3 - 1 11
    btf__core_reloc_nesting___struct_union_mixup.c 3 - 1 11
    btf__core_reloc_primitives.c 3 - 1 11
    btf__core_reloc_primitives___diff_enum_def.c 3 - 1 11
    btf__core_reloc_primitives___diff_func_proto.c 3 - 1 11
    btf__core_reloc_primitives___diff_ptr_type.c 3 - 1 11
    btf__core_reloc_primitives___err_non_enum.c 3 - 1 11
    btf__core_reloc_primitives___err_non_int.c 3 - 1 11
    btf__core_reloc_primitives___err_non_ptr.c 3 - 1 11
    btf__core_reloc_ptr_as_arr.c 3 - 1 11
    btf__core_reloc_ptr_as_arr___diff_sz.c 3 - 1 11
    btf__core_reloc_size.c 3 - 1 11
    btf__core_reloc_size___diff_sz.c 3 - 1 11
    btf_dump_test_case_bitfields.c 92 - 1 141
    btf_dump_test_case_multidim.c 35 - 1 112
    btf_dump_test_case_namespacing.c 73 - 1 158
    btf_dump_test_case_ordering.c 63 - 1 160
    btf_dump_test_case_packing.c 75 - 1 211
    btf_dump_test_case_padding.c 114 - 1 150
    btf_dump_test_case_syntax.c 229 - 1 644
    cgroup_skb_sk_lookup_kern.c 97 - 1 464
    connect4_prog.c 155 - 4 744
    connect6_prog.c 95 - 2 555
    connect_force_port4.c 83 - 2 368
    connect_force_port6.c 94 - 2 530
    core_reloc_types.h 806 - 2 2609
    dev_cgroup.c 60 - 2 204
    fentry_test.c 79 - 5 394
    fexit_bpf2bpf.c 154 - 4 582
    fexit_bpf2bpf_simple.c 27 - 3 82
    fexit_test.c 80 - 5 436
    freplace_connect4.c 18 - 1 72
    get_cgroup_id_kern.c 40 - 3 181
    kfree_skb.c 153 - 5 581
    load_bytes_relative.c 48 - 1 182
    loop1.c 29 - 4 117
    loop2.c 29 - 4 90
    loop3.c 23 - 4 83
    loop4.c 18 - 2 71
    loop5.c 32 - 2 104
    lsm.c 48 - 1 169
    modify_return.c 49 - 1 174
    netcnt_prog.c 71 - 3 306
    perfbuf_bench.c 33 - 1 149
    pyperf.h 273 - 5 1355
    pyperf100.c 4 - 1 9
    pyperf180.c 4 - 1 9
    pyperf50.c 4 - 1 9
    pyperf600.c 9 - 1 10
    pyperf600_nounroll.c 8 - 1 13
    pyperf_global.c 5 - 1 12
    ringbuf_bench.c 60 - 1 260
    sample_map_ret0.c 34 - 2 144
    sample_ret0.c 7 - 1 10
    sendmsg4_prog.c 49 - 2 189
    sendmsg6_prog.c 59 - 3 265
    socket_cookie_prog.c 70 - 4 273
    sockmap_parse_prog.c 37 - 2 175
    sockmap_tcp_msg_prog.c 26 - 2 132
    sockmap_verdict_prog.c 65 - 3 375
    sockopt_inherit.c 97 - 2 436
    sockopt_multi.c 71 - 2 294
    sockopt_sk.c 182 - 3 647
    strobemeta.c 10 - 1 22
    strobemeta.h 533 - 5 1860
    strobemeta_nounroll1.c 9 - 1 24
    strobemeta_nounroll2.c 9 - 1 24
    tailcall1.c 48 - 2 227
    tailcall2.c 59 - 2 243
    tailcall3.c 31 - 2 131
    tailcall4.c 33 - 2 121
    tailcall5.c 40 - 2 147
    tcp_rtt.c 60 - 3 241
    test_attach_probe.c 42 - 2 125
    test_btf_haskv.c 50 - 5 170
    test_btf_map_in_map.c 76 - 1 313
    test_btf_newkv.c 63 - 3 229
    test_btf_nokv.c 47 - 4 157
    test_cgroup_link.c 24 - 1 78
    test_cls_redirect.c 1061 - 2 4309
    test_cls_redirect.h 54 - 1 208
    test_core_extern.c 62 - 2 299
    test_core_reloc_arrays.c 58 - 2 298
    test_core_reloc_bitfields_direct.c 63 - 2 246
    test_core_reloc_bitfields_probed.c 57 - 2 233
    test_core_reloc_existence.c 79 - 2 349
    test_core_reloc_flavors.c 65 - 2 234
    test_core_reloc_ints.c 47 - 2 234
    test_core_reloc_kernel.c 96 - 2 473
    test_core_reloc_misc.c 60 - 2 225
    test_core_reloc_mods.c 65 - 2 313
    test_core_reloc_nesting.c 49 - 2 188
    test_core_reloc_primitives.c 46 - 2 208
    test_core_reloc_ptr_as_arr.c 33 - 2 125
    test_core_reloc_size.c 51 - 2 235
    test_enable_stats.c 18 - 1 49
    test_get_stack_rawtp.c 101 - 3 437
    test_get_stack_rawtp_err.c 26 - 1 81
    test_global_data.c 106 - 3 542
    test_global_func1.c 45 - 2 200
    test_global_func2.c 4 - 1 9
    test_global_func3.c 65 - 2 227
    test_global_func4.c 4 - 1 8
    test_global_func5.c 31 - 2 135
    test_global_func6.c 31 - 2 132
    test_global_func7.c 18 - 2 53
    test_jhash.h 71 - 2 374
    test_l4lb.c 473 - 4 2431
    test_l4lb_noinline.c 473 - 3 2436
    test_link_pinning.c 25 - 1 73
    test_lirc_mode2_kern.c 26 - 2 102
    test_lwt_ip_encap.c 85 - 2 438
    test_lwt_seg6local.c 426 - 4 2156
    test_map_in_map.c 53 - 4 257
    test_map_lock.c 62 - 3 301
    test_mmap.c 53 - 2 249
    test_ns_current_pid_tgid.c 37 - 1 131
    test_obj_id.c 24 - 4 84
    test_overhead.c 48 - 4 183
    test_perf_branches.c 50 - 2 184
    test_perf_buffer.c 25 - 2 98
    test_pinning.c 31 - 1 151
    test_pinning_invalid.c 16 - 1 71
    test_pkt_access.c 130 - 5 581
    test_pkt_md_access.c 43 - 4 157
    test_probe_user.c 26 - 3 101
    test_queue_map.c 4 - 1 9
    test_queue_stack_map.h 59 - 3 287
    test_rdonly_maps.c 83 - 2 332
    test_ringbuf.c 78 - 1 332
    test_ringbuf_multi.c 77 - 1 305
    test_seg6_loop.c 260 - 5 1291
    test_select_reuseport_kern.c 186 - 5 906
    test_send_signal_kern.c 46 - 3 171
    test_sk_assign.c 186 - 3 919
    test_sk_lookup_kern.c 181 - 4 899
    test_skb_cgroup_id_kern.c 47 - 2 161
    test_skb_ctx.c 30 - 4 139
    test_skb_helpers.c 28 - 1 134
    test_skeleton.c 57 - 2 194
    test_skmsg_load_helpers.c 47 - 1 249
    test_sock_fields_kern.c 255 - 3 1328
    test_sockhash_kern.c 5 - 1 12
    test_sockmap_kern.c 5 - 1 12
    test_sockmap_kern.h 349 - 3 1975
    test_sockmap_listen.c 98 - 1 435
    test_spin_lock.c 101 - 3 487
    test_stack_map.c 4 - 1 9
    test_stacktrace_build_id.c 76 - 4 358
    test_stacktrace_map.c 76 - 3 356
    test_sysctl_loop1.c 74 - 3 342
    test_sysctl_loop2.c 72 - 2 335
    test_sysctl_prog.c 73 - 4 342
    test_tc_edt.c 110 - 3 529
    test_tc_tunnel.c 536 - 4 2421
    test_tcp_check_syncookie_kern.c 167 - 3 829
    test_tcp_estats.c 258 - 4 980
    test_tcpbpf_kern.c 154 - 7 741
    test_tcpnotify_kern.c 95 - 4 383
    test_tracepoint.c 26 - 2 84
    test_trampoline_count.c 22 - 2 83
    test_tunnel_kern.c 713 - 2 3471
    test_verif_scale1.c 30 - 2 107
    test_verif_scale2.c 30 - 3 107
    test_verif_scale3.c 30 - 2 107
    test_vmlinux.c 84 - 1 318
    test_xdp.c 235 - 4 1318
    test_xdp_adjust_tail_grow.c 33 - 1 160
    test_xdp_adjust_tail_shrink.c 30 - 3 115
    test_xdp_bpf2bpf.c 68 - 2 286
    test_xdp_devmap_helpers.c 22 - 2 99
    test_xdp_loop.c 231 - 3 1319
    test_xdp_meta.c 53 - 2 294
    test_xdp_noinline.c 822 - 4 4772
    test_xdp_redirect.c 28 - 2 70
    test_xdp_vlan.c 292 - 2 930
    test_xdp_with_devmap_helpers.c 43 - 2 186
    trigger_bench.c 47 - 1 162
    xdp_dummy.c 13 - 2 38
    xdp_redirect_map.c 31 - 3 135
    xdp_tx.c 12 - 2 34
    xdping_kern.c 184 - 3 967